
Netflix has officially announced the upcoming premiere of a highly anticipated documentary series, “Steel Curtain: Forging a Dynasty,” set to explore the rich and storied history of the Pittsburgh Steelers. The multi-part series is slated to debut in May 2025 and promises an in-depth look at one of the National Football League’s most successful and beloved franchises.
The title of the series, “Steel Curtain: Forging a Dynasty,” immediately evokes the iconic defensive line of the 1970s that played a pivotal role in the Steelers’ unprecedented run of four Super Bowl championships in six years.
This era is expected to be a central focus of the documentary, likely featuring archival footage and interviews with legendary figures such as “Mean” Joe Greene, Jack Lambert, and Mel Blount.
However, sources familiar with the production suggest that “Steel Curtain: Forging a Dynasty” will encompass the entire history of the Pittsburgh Steelers, from their early beginnings to their modern-day successes. The series is anticipated to delve into the contributions of numerous Hall of Fame players and coaches who have donned the black and gold, including the likes of Art Rooney Sr., Chuck Noll, Terry Bradshaw, and more recent stars.
